Bug#248024: changelogs should have a Content-type: test/plain; charset=utf-8

2004-05-08 Thread Bill Allombert
Package: www.debian.org
Severity: minor

Hello,
packages.debian.org include link to the changelogs.  Those changelog are
plain text files, but according to policy are UTF-8 encoded.

Currently the web-server send 
Content-Type: text/plain
It should be fixed to send
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=utf-8
instead, so that web-browser display it properly.
